Hours and week
It is easy for anyone to guess that the number 24 means the number of hours in a day, and 7 means the days of the week.
It is understood that certain actions or events occur around the clock during the week. So it is customary to describe the work of a modern support service on any selling site.
That is, the work of service departments is ongoing, continuous. For example, call center employees can talk 24/7, which means around-the-clock readiness to serve their customers.
Unfortunately, this is not always true - customer service and support at night is often proclaimed by companies, but not always performed.
Year round
For example, hosting providers practice round-the-clock customer service, there is a term: "24/7/365". This means year-round work of consultants, which is carried out even without national holidays and weekends.
Previously, such a service system was used only in the work of emergency response services (fire, ambulance, emergency services). Now it is especially popular in the business environment of the Internet.
So now you will not be surprised to see an ad on a site like: "We are 24/7, " which means all week, around the clock.
